1.2.3.2
Cellular plus GPS Antenna
The Cellular/GPS antenna (ST100304-002) (Figure 10) offers similar functionality to the
main cellular antenna; in addition it supports GPS signals. The cellular plus GPS antenna
is mainly used for GPS, but it also provides cellular diversity, which improves the
reliability of cellular reception. This antenna is connected to the SG-7100 antenna
connector labeled, "WWAN Div/GPS" on the base unit.

1.2.3.3
WLAN (Wi-Fi) Antenna Fixed
The WLAN/Wi-Fi fixed antenna (ST100304-004) (Figure 11) supports the 2.4 GHz band
used by the SG-7100's optional WLAN expansion card. This antenna is fixed at 90° and
connects to the antenna connector on the expansion card, which is labeled, "WLAN
Main".
Note:
This antenna supports an operating temperate range of -20°C to +65°C, which
is less than the SG-7100 operating temperature range of -30°C to +70°C. If you
need the full temperature range you should use the WLAN (Wi-Fi) Antenna
Hinged.

1.2.3.4
WLAN (Wi-Fi) Antenna Hinged
The WLAN/Wi-Fi hinged antenna (ST100304-003) (Figure 12) supports the 2.4 GHz and
5.8 GHz bands used by the SG-7100's optional WLAN expansion card. This antenna
connects to the antenna connector on the expansion card, which is labeled, "WLAN
Main".
